If the Government has its way, this will be our last opportunity to welcome the election of an American President. We are on death row. It is significant, therefore, that the Seanad is able to congratulate President Obama. I acknowledge that the Tánaiste and Minister for Foreign Affairs and Trade will press the issue of the undocumented Irish. The Taoiseach who will be President of Europe from 1 January will be in a unique position to progress this agenda. Many Members of this House have valiantly worked on the issue and we should renew our efforts.

I commend my colleague, Senator Mary White, for ensuring proper signposts will be erected on the M7. As a Member of this House, she led a campaign to have erected the signs to Moneygall, with the National Roads Authority and Fáilte Ireland.
